Open Hands
Release Date: 8.18.2026
How often are you found with your hands open? And for what reason? We all are familiar with the statement of how it is better to give than receive. But in an environment like this, has it become everyone for themselves? This is the door that author Nicholas Maze hopes to unlock with his latest effort, Open Hands. Not only is he addressing the challenges of no longer caring for one another, but also no longer having the spiritual space to even care for ourselves. Imagine the heartache that exists in oneself.
The beauty of God is that He always has an example for any challenge that we face. This is one reason the author goes to the Holy Bible often to address how what we face today isn't far-fetched from what was experienced in ancient days. The hairstyles and clothing may have changed. And we are all now attached to mobile devices. But we can honestly say we still face the same spiritual battles that existed since the beginning of time.
We start by understanding the "Necessity of Sacrificing." What we may view as an animal being slaughtered on a stone, when we read God's Word is quite different in modern times. Then, there's the understanding of the "Two Sides." Where you can have one set of hands, but they can easily represent two different things. Along the way, there is an all-out explanation of the human's "Sinful Nature." Keyword being nature. Then there is the topic that many are familiar with, but most don't want to talk about. Which is "When Church Hurts." Living in a world of imperfect people is bound to find imperfection in every aspect of life. The author goes on to provide a unique insight into "His Hands", the hands of God and what they mean to us.
As we continue to grow as one body of Christ, this latest work becomes another tool we will be able to use to not only enlighten us but transform the lives others. We will all find a reason to have Open Hands.

BIO

Never did preteen Nicholas ever think his interest in writing would one day serve a higher purpose. A purpose so high that even he, himself wouldn't be able to see it in his lifetime. Yet, it is the very purpose that would bring forth a sense of gratification and reassurance that God is ever present.
The author of more than a dozen books in fiction and nonfiction, Nicholas has transformed his style of writing to what he calls 'his ministry'. Now, every book serves a purpose when it is released. This vision has fueled the author to prolifically write seven books in less than two years.
